Klamath Falls Man Dies From Swine Flu Complications

Health officials say a man from Klamath County has died of complications from the swine flu. He was 33.

Melissa Klegseth, with the county's Health Department, said the patient died Saturday at Rogue Valley Medical Center in Medford.

Melissa Klegseth: "There's definitely an investigation going on to see where he may have gotten it. At this time it's not known, it's too early. In the community we're preparing for what could be -- we're expecting activity to pick up as we get to the fall flu season."

The man's name has not been released and doctors don't know how long he had the flu.

The state says there have now been more than 530 confirmed cases of swine flu in Oregon, and seven deaths.
